Summary

As a Relationship Manager, you will be a lead client advocate, ensuring exceptional service throughout our clients' experience. You will also contribute to your team's new business development activities, including expanding wallet share of existing client relationships and prospecting new relationships across various client types, such as high-net-worth individuals, endowments & foundations, and businesses. As the primary client service contact, you will contribute to the creation of long-lasting, trusted advisory relationships.

As a Relationship Manager you will work in collaboration with a Wealth Management Advisory team. You will report to the Chief Client Experience Officer.

Responsibilities

CLIENT RELATIONSHIP MANAGEMENT

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for clients, overseeing and enhancing their end-to-end experience across all inbound interactions.
  • Build a deep knowledge of firm service offerings, financial planning capabilities, and investment products. Stay up to date on current market dynamics and overall industry trends.
  • Collaborate with Financial Consultants in conducting client meetings via telephone, video conference, and inperson interactions.
  • Oversee complex client communications and manage responses to service inquiries and customized reporting in a timely manner
  • Work with the Financial Consultant to provide broad financial planning support, which will include helping to generate baseline financial plans.
  • Initiate new account paperwork and client directives, overseeing onboarding and investment objective updates and driving cross-functional completion of all required criteria
  • Work with the Wealth Management Associates to ensure timely, accurate, and complete documentation of client information.
  • Facilitate the preparation of materials for use in client meetings.
  • Address and resolve client concerns, escalating complex or unresolved issues to management when necessary.

TEAM SALES COLLABORATION

  • Coordinate Client and Prospect meetings for the advisory team, ensuring efficient calendar management and a seamless client experience.
  • Strengthen financial planning and business development capabilities through active engagement with Advisors, formal training programs, and ongoing independent learning.
  • Collaborate with Marketing partners and internal team members to develop and execute targeted outreach and campaign initiatives for clients and prospects.
  • Plan, organize, and participate in strategic prospecting initiatives in partnership with Financial Consultants to support pipeline growth and cultivate warm leads.
  • Develop expertise in firm sales and service technologies, leveraging digital marketing, client service, and financial planning tools to support business growth and client engagement.
  • Coordinate request for proposal (RFP) reviews and response development in collaboration with the Portfolio Strategies Group on behalf of the advisory team.

Qualifications &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ree, with a concentration in Finance, Business, Economics, or Pre-law preferred
  • 3+ years of related experience with RIA, trust company, bank, brokerage, or financial planning firm preferred
  • Prior direct client relationship or sales experience preferred
  • Series 7 and 66 required, or targeted within first year of employment
  • Flexibility to travel and work outside of normal business hours to accommodate client schedules
  • Experience with Envestnet, Salesforce, & Charles Schwab preferred

Key Attributes

  • A passion for serving clients and providing an exceptional experience with a fiduciary duty of care
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to succinctly summarize complex information.
  • Manage multiple priorities simultaneously, maintaining accuracy and close attention to detail.
  • A strong commitment to achieving goals, acting with a sense of urgency, and follow-through.
  • Take initiative to address challenges and solve problems proactively.
